The Host Cashier position at Loomis plays an integral role in maintaining the smooth operation of the restaurant and beverage service areas. This role involves assisting guests by taking orders, pouring beverages, and processing payments in an efficient and courteous manner. The host cashier is often the first point of contact for guests, making the ability to greet and engage customers warmly essential. Beyond basic cashier responsibilities, the position requires an ability to multitask, handle transactions accurately, and provide outstanding guest service in a timely fashion.

Additionally, the host cashier is responsible for balancing cash registers, verifying transaction totals, and preparing related reports, ensuring financial accuracy and integrity. The role also includes supporting restaurant setup and closing tasks, answering telephones as required, and serving alcoholic beverages under proper licensing conditions. Physical demands include constant walking, standing, talking, and listening, as well as occasional tasks such as bending and reaching in a climate-controlled work environment. This position requires a Class II Gaming License, emphasizing the need for responsible alcohol service and compliance with regulatory standards.

Employment in this role requires candidates to be 21 years old or above with at least a high school diploma or GED and a minimum of one year of related experience or training.
